Researchers have developed computational models capable of predicting the geographic origins of Tang Dynasty poets based on linguistic patterns in their work. By analyzing the Complete Tang Poems and linking poets to their administrative regions, the models achieved 0.69 accuracy in distinguishing between southern and northern poets, and performed above chance for finer regional distinctions. The study also revealed a linguistic distance decay effect between regions, with the north-south language signal strengthening in the Late Tang period, and found that a classical Chinese transformer model (GuwenBERT) did not outperform simpler TF-IDF methods for this task.
